site stats

Greenplum numeric type

WebFeb 10, 2024 · The drawback is that the function will work only for numeric and/or integer arguments. Postgres allows to overload functions, so you can additionally create functions for other types, e.g.: create or replace function nvl (text, text) returns text language sql as $$ select coalesce($1, $2) $$; WebThe type numeric can store numbers with a very large number of digits. It is especially recommended for storing monetary amounts and other quantities where exactness is required. Calculations with numeric values yield exact results where possible, e.g., addition, subtraction, multiplication.

What are precision and scale for numeric data types in Postgres?

WebBasically there are main four number types available in PostgreSQL i.e. integer types, arbitrary precision numbers, floating point types and serial types, each numeric type have its subtypes available in PostgreSQL. It is used to store the number values into the database table. Different PostgreSQL Number Types WebMar 5, 2024 · postgres = # SELECT NULL = NULL result; result. --------. (1 row) Let’s compare NULL with NULL using an in-equality operator. The result is the same as what we got previously. That proves that we cannot compare NULL with NULL using equality and inequality operators. Normal NULL Inequality Comparison. Shell. dark green pattern curtains https://myfoodvalley.com

Extended-loopback-connector-postgresql NPM npm.io

Web44 rows · Feb 9, 2024 · Each data type has an external representation determined by its … WebApr 10, 2024 · I'm using pgvector, fastapi and sqlmodel to insert vectors to the database. from pgvector.sqlalchemy import Vector ## model class Record (SQLModel, table=True): id: UUID = Field (default_factory=uuid4, primary_key=True) text: str = Field (default=None) vector: List [float] = Field (default=None, sa_column=Vector (1536)) ## controllers def get ... WebNov 30, 2024 · NUMERIC (9, 0) and INT are different types in Postgres. The important difference is in storage format. The numeric type can be between 0 and 255 bytes, as … dark green patio cushions

PostgreSQL: Documentation: 15: Chapter 8. Data Types

Category:How can I assign a data type decimal to a column in Postgresql?

Tags:Greenplum numeric type

Greenplum numeric type

Numeric types - Amazon Redshift

WebFeb 9, 2024 · Data Type Formatting Functions. The PostgreSQL formatting functions provide a powerful set of tools for converting various data types (date/time, integer, … WebWhen using a Numeric datatype against a database type that returns Python floating point values to the driver, the accuracy of the decimal conversion indicated by Numeric.asdecimal may be limited. The behavior of specific numeric/floating point datatypes is a product of the SQL datatype in use, the Python DBAPI in use, as well as strategies ...

Greenplum numeric type

Did you know?

Web1 day ago · Numeric column in database serialized as text from REST-endpoint. I have a REST-endpoint that fetches some data from a postgresql-database. One of the columns is of type numeric. When I get data back this is serialized as text and not a number with a decimal-point. # [derive (Serialize, Deserialize, QueryableByName)] pub struct Product ... WebNumeric data types include integers, decimals, and floating-point numbers. Integer types. Use the SMALLINT, INTEGER, and BIGINT data types to store whole numbers of …

WebGreenplum 数据库有一套丰富的本地数据类型供用户使用。 用户也可以使用 CREATE TYPE 命令定义新的数据类型。 本参考手册对所有内置数据类型进行说明。 除了这里列出 … WebAug 28, 2024 · Generally NUMERIC type are used for the monetary or amounts storage where precision is required. Syntax: NUMERIC (precision, scale) Where, Precision: Total …

WebWhat is PostgreSQL NUMERIC Data Type? In PostgreSQL, the Numeric data type is used to store the numbers with various significant numbers of digits. In other words, we … WebThe type names serial and serial4 are equivalent: both create integer columns. The type names bigserial and serial8 work the same way, except that they create a bigint column. …

WebDec 28, 2014 · I'm relatively new to Golang and need to use a currency column (numeric(8,2)) in my PostGres 9.4 database. What is common pgx practice for this? Also, I want to later use the new Postgres jsonb datatype (converted to a string in Go is ok...

WebJul 29, 2024 · There are three character data types in PostgreSQL: Name. Description. character (n), char (n) Fixed-length strings, where n is the number of characters. Blank space padded on the right to equal n. … bishop canevin football gameWebJan 30, 2014 · Most of the columns are using numeric (64,8), but I discovered that a handful are using float (8) instead, and it's causing a lot of computation issues. How can I alter those float columns to numeric (64,8)? How do I cast the data? Thanks! postgresql Share Improve this question Follow asked Jan 30, 2014 at 7:03 user33563 23 1 3 dark green pencil pleat blackout curtainsWebMar 14, 2013 · Use Numeric (precision, scale) to store decimals precision represents the total number of expected digits on either side of the decimal point. scale is the number decimals you wish to store. This Numeric (5,5) would imply you only want numbers less than 1 (negative or positive) with 5 decimal points. dark green pillow coversbishop canevin football scheduleWebThe following illustrates the syntax of type CAST: CAST ( expression AS target_type ); Code language: SQL (Structured Query Language) (sql) In this syntax: First, specify an expression that can be a constant, a table column, an expression that evaluates to a value. dark green pillow shamWeb10 rows · Feb 9, 2024 · NUMERIC (3, 1) will round values to 1 decimal place and can store values between -99.9 and 99.9, ... Since the output of this data type is locale-sensitive, it might not work to load … The type numeric can store numbers with a very large number of digits. It is … dark green patterned towelsWebApr 2, 2024 · The data type is NUMERIC or INTEGER in Oracle DATA_PRECISION is NOT NULL (not a variable length NUMERIC) DATA_SCALE is 0 (integers and not float values) MAX_LENGTH is defined as <=18 (DATA_PRECISION <=18) If DATA_PRECISION is < 10, use INT. If DATA_PRECISION is 10–18, use BIGINT.` bishop canevin football head coach